Alder lake cpu socket mod?

theroc44
Level 9
Hey everyone, not sure if everyone knows but apparently there's a well known issue with the retention bracket putting too much pressure on the ihs which causes warping and a gap between the chip and cooler. I was wondering if I should put some washers or get a new retention plate like the kyronaut 12th gen plate to help Temps. Right now with a slight OC of 52 on all p cores and 40 on the e cores, I'm hitting 92 Celsius on full load. Prolonged stress tests and I'm throttling. Has anyone tried any of these mods? Just curious of results anyone might be getting.

Thanks

I got the Thermal grizzly socket plate this past Tuesday. If anyone is interested, the results from the last four days are roughly 7c to 9c less max temps. I was hitting 95-99c with a oc of 52 pcore 40 ecore, now im in the mid to upper 80s with the same oc. The plate definitely lowered my temps not much but enough that I'm not throttling anymore.

Am also using the TG Connect Frame on the Hero. And the HK IV Pro and its 1700 Backplate, replacing Optimus V2. Got temp down on CB R23 Multi from 93C peak on default to 83C on AI OC. KS chip SP 94. Still bios 1304 Win 10. Paste pattern indicates tightest fit at center now. Last cooling rating 179. Thought about trying new EK Quantum Velocity 2 block, but satisfied with this.

[Got temp down on CB R23 Multi from 93C peak on default to 83C on AI OC. KS chip SP 94.]

Some more detail on the temp drop: about six deg occurred when the hardware was changed. Can't say how much was due to the change of the block and adding backplate or to the der8auer/TG Frame, since I did them at the same time.

The other four deg was going from default to AI OC in 1304.

Der8auer says they will have a lapping jig to fit around the Frame. I won't lap because of warranty. IHS measures pretty flat.

My Hero mb is warped around the socket. The upper back corner post base is higher than the others. In tailoring the posts/washers to adjust for the 1700 IHS lower than the 1200, also have to correct the skew if I get an uneven corner pattern.

Yeah there are a bunch of fakes being sold. The Thermalright parts, including the LGA 1700- BCF, have a authenticity tag that is attached to each box. You scratch it off and verify the tag ID on Thermalrights website. If it doesn't have a authentic tag, its def a fake.
